Feelings Wheel – Non-Violent Communication Version

You may have seen feelings wheels before, but I prefer the “Non-Violent Communication” version, because it:

  • Separates emotions words, on the wheel, from judgement words, below the wheel.
  • The left side of the wheel represents emotions we might feel when our needs aren't being met; the right side of the wheel are the emotions we might feel when our needs are being met.

In our house, we used the wheel so much, we laminated it and used dry-erase markers to circle words. A page protector works too.
